    VAdm Norman - Supply Ship contract: Legal fight

    Ontario has two provincial trial courts.  The "lower" level trial court is the Ontario Court of Justice. There are no jury trials in that court.  The "superior" level trial court is the Superior Court of Justice, which can have trials with or without juries. The Ontario Court of Justice is...
